Last Call: Sign up for the Research Core Fair

The deadline has been extended to sign up for the 2025 Research Core Fair, coming up on Friday, September 19, 2025, to spotlight the wealth of resources that are available to researchers and share many updates to core services. Register to attend by Friday, September 12.

The Research Core Fair is open to all USC students, faculty, and staff. The day will feature 10-15 minute talks broken down into four focused sections. There will also be tables for each research core, posters by students and postdocs, and prizes for the best student and postdoc posters.

Faculty: Encourage your undergraduate students to apply for grant funding

Application deadlines for grant funding through the Office of Undergraduate Research are coming up in October. Now is the time for undergraduates and mentors to review available grants to determine eligibility.

Magellan Scholar proposals are due in USCeRA by Wednesday, October 8, at 5:00 p.m. Undergraduate Research Mini-Grant applications are due by Tuesday, October 21 at 5:00pm. Grants associated with Living Learning Communities on the Columbia campus have been reenvisioned and streamlined; these grants are now called the Undergraduate Research Campus Partner Grant and have a deadline of Tuesday, October 21 at 5:00pm.

Encourage your students to contact OUR to discuss eligibility and application questions: our@sc.edu or 803-777-1141.

Take advantage of research support with USC Libraries

University Libraries is pleased to offer free in-person and virtual support for USC Columbia faculty, students, and staff working with research data. Services available include exploratory data analysis, statistical tests, SPSS, R and RStudio, Python, MATLAB, Excel and Excel Macro, and C programming language.
